Output e8672e8ec79341a3d34aebdcdeb85bfae06aa8676f21f4018fafd781bedd6668:0

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e68729128cb532d9a56eaefbd1f21bcf43e5ae OP_EQUAL
address
39XDXDLa4Ytaz7Kkg1H27UDfKN6MrqUtoY
transaction
e8672e8ec79341a3d34aebdcdeb85bfae06aa8676f21f4018fafd781bedd6668
confirmations
509293
spent
true